16 Days of Activism: RATTAWU Urges Media Workers to Sustain Advocacy.

Media workers have been advised to sustain the fights against Gender Based Violence.

Rising from a monthly meeting of the Radio Television Theater and Arts Workers Union (RATTAWU) women’s wing in Ekiti State, the leadership of the union resolved that media workers should not get tired of lending their voices to the fight against Gender Based Violence in Ekiti State.

The Chairperson of Radio Television Theater and Arts Workers Union (RATTAWU) women’s wing in Ekiti State,
Mrs Adebola Agbaje said, more sensitization and enlightenment on Gender Based Violence should be the focus of the media workers on their programme presentations and productions on both radio and television in the State.

RATTAWU women’s wing also advised women in the state who are going through gender based violence to speak out and stop concealing their pains to themselves.

Mrs Adebola Agbaje advised government and non governmental organizations who are into gender based violence activism to collaborate with RATTAWU for more effective campaigns against Gender Based Violence.
